According to the creators AgedCode. This game will have inspirations based on games like Sid Meier's Pirates!, Elite Frontier II, Freelancer, Aquanox and some other good games. However the game does not contain arcade elements and, as it was said on other occassion, it's not a 3D type. It's rather slow pace action that does include trading where you can play it with a cup of tea or coffee and have some snacks...... Style: adventure+RPG+trade+economy
Target: 040 + 64 MB RAM OCS/ECS

 For as long as you can remember one thing was always the same. Each year your mother took you to a house on the coast—a house of her brother, your uncle Jules. The journey always began on a train. Excited to see something more than just streets of Paris, your child's eyes were gazing at every piece of landscape passing by, memorizing everything on the way to your uncle. It was, however, his stories that fascinated you the most. As a sailor he has seen and experienced incredible situations. From the remotest, uncharted areas, he would always bring you and your mother a gift. The thing sometimes looked like as coming from a different world. Every single time you asked him when he would take you with him on one of his voyages. If it was not for your mother, who was never fond of the sea, he would have probably done it already...
 An unfortunate event has changed your life completely. It has been a while since you realized that your mother's health is not well. Eventually, it became clear that your uncle's bizarre gifts to your mum were all kinds of medicines to help her fight with an unknown disease. You have understood that his travelling was not just a quest for adventure. He tried all he could to find a cure for his beloved sister. Ironically, being on yet another expedition in search for a remedy, he could not even attend her funeral.
 Now you have just received a short telegram from your uncle. In it, he encourages you to leave everything behind and come to him on the first train possible. He will meet you at his house. He also writes that he has a secret to reveal to you. It is June 1821...

Hi Thierry,

Yes here and on Discord as one of the game developers :)

1. It is not enhanced for Vampire, Once I get access to a demo will let you know how it performs. It's target machine is OCS/ECS (Half-bright - 64 colours)

2. I believe it's with Assembler but I will check with Peter who is the coder and his project.
